Job Description

The Central Business Development Presentation Designer is responsible for providing presentation support to the Media Service Line growth team. The designer will be responsible for overseeing and developing responses and presentations for RFI/RFP’s, pitches, and any additional presentation materials needed during any given pitch process within the media service line.

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

·      Design and create visually compelling PowerPoint/Keynote presentations and print materials

·      Collaborate with various pitch teams to turn complex ideas and concepts into effective visual stories

·      Edit photos and build charts, infographics and data visualizations as needed

·      Assist the pitch team in identifying pitch theater needs and brainstorming creative ways to bring their stories to life

·      Work with internal and external print studios to ensure files are properly prepared for print, identifying appropriate print specifications and reviewing proofs

·      Manage incoming design requests, ensure all projects are being completed on time and on budget

·      Build and customize templates based on client, type of pitch presentation, etc.

·      Maintain and organize creative assets and design files in Creative Cloud and the New Business Drive

·      Provide design support to the corporate marketing team, including company posters, social media graphics, microsites, event signage, print materials, and executive keynote presentations

·      Supervise and provide art direction to interns and junior associates

 

Qualifications

·      Bachelor’s degree in design, marketing, communications or a related field

·      2-4 years’ experience in a design role (previous experience in the new business function at an ad agency strongly preferred)

·      Expertise in PowerPoint, Keynote, Photoshop, Illustrator and InDesign

·      A portfolio that displays an understanding of design principles, branding, layout, and typography

·      Light video editing and animation experience is a plus

·      Highly organized, with the ability to self-manage multiple projects and deadlines

·      A quick thinker who is able to problem solve on the fly and contribute ideas at a moment’s notice
